Показано с 1 по 10 из 2932

Тема: CODESYS V3.5. Визуализация

Комбинированный просмотр

Предыдущее сообщение Предыдущее сообщение   Следующее сообщение Следующее сообщение
  1. #1
    Супер Модератор Аватар для Евгений Кислов
    Регистрация
    27.01.2015
    Адрес
    Москва
    Сообщений
    13,644

    По умолчанию

    Поля, обведенные красным цветом, вызывают ошибку.
    В принципе, когда элементы группируются - они перестают отрабатывать нажатия.
    Обрабатывается нажатие на группу в целом.
    Видимо, в вашей ситуации (когда на самой группе не настроено никаких действий) это срабатывает некорректно.
    В чем смысл группировки в вашем конкретном случае?


    Они почему-то находятся друг под другом, но они в разных граф.группах!
    Не понимаю фразу.

    А галочка Р1, обведенная синим, почему-то переключает галочку Р7 и тоже приводит к ошибке
    Там все галочки приводят к ошибке, потому что к ним привязано событие OnValueChanged, меняющее значение галочки.

    Нажимаете на галочку - значение переменной элемента меняется - срабатывает OnValueChanged - значение переменной элемента меняется - срабатывает OnValueChanged - ... - и за пару секунд стек визуализации переполняется, что приводит к исключению.
    Вы какого именно поведения хотели добиться при нажатии на галочку?

  2. #2

    По умолчанию

    Цитата Сообщение от Евгений Кислов Посмотреть сообщение
    В чем смысл группировки в вашем конкретном случае?
    Чисто условное. Что-бы элементы было удобно двигать. И легче сортировка / навигация во вкладке "Список элементов".

    Цитата Сообщение от Евгений Кислов Посмотреть сообщение
    В принципе, когда элементы группируются - они перестают отрабатывать нажатия.
    Аха!

  3. #3

    По умолчанию

    Привет.
    Хочу отлавливать момент переключения экрана визуализации в проекте.
    Для этого ввел переменную CurrentVisuPast.
    Далее отсматриваю в основной программе так:

    if VisuElems.CURRENTVISU <> CurrentVisuPast then
    CurrentVisuPast := VisuElems.CURRENTVISU;
    ... сделать определенные действия (однократно)
    end_if

    Вопрос: при объявлении переменной CurrentVisuPast какой ей давать тип?

Похожие темы

  1. Визуализация CoDeSys
    от Newcomer в разделе ПЛК1хх
    Ответов: 4
    Последнее сообщение: 24.04.2018, 15:26
  2. Визуализация в CoDeSys
    от Newcomer в разделе ПЛК1хх
    Ответов: 15
    Последнее сообщение: 10.05.2017, 21:11
  3. Визуализация CodeSys
    от DanJer в разделе ПЛК1хх
    Ответов: 2
    Последнее сообщение: 30.08.2012, 03:53
  4. Визуализация Codesys
    от Slipknot в разделе ПЛК1хх
    Ответов: 9
    Последнее сообщение: 31.10.2008, 11:36
  5. Визуализация в CoDeSys 2.3
    от Slawa в разделе ПЛК1хх
    Ответов: 10
    Последнее сообщение: 29.08.2008, 17:30

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•